Carport pad construction involves creating a durable, level surface on which a carport can be safely installed. This process typically includes preparing the ground by clearing and leveling the area, then pouring a concrete or similar solid foundation that can support the weight of the structure and vehicles. Properly constructed carport pads help ensure stability and longevity, preventing issues like sinking, cracking, or shifting over time. By providing a stable base, this service helps protect vehicles from potential damage caused by uneven or soft ground, making it an essential step for homeowners planning to add a carport or upgrade an existing one.
This service addresses common problems such as ground erosion, uneven terrain, or soil instability that can compromise the safety and functionality of a carport. Without a proper foundation, a structure may become unstable or develop cracks, leading to costly repairs or safety hazards. A well-built carport pad also helps keep vehicles clean and dry by elevating them above muddy or wet ground, especially during rainy seasons or in areas prone to moisture. The overview below groups typical Carport Pad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Francisco,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or carport pad repairs or small rebuilds gener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.
Standard Installation - For standard carport pad construction, local contractors often charge between $1,200 and $3,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ward and tend to stay within this range, with fewer reaching the higher end.
Full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of an existing carport pad can cost between $3,500 and $6,500. Larger, more complex projects or those requiring additional site prep can push costs above this range.
Custom or Complex Projects - Custom-designed or heavily reinforced carport pads may cost $6,500 or more, especially if additional features or challenging site conditions are involved. Such projects are less common but represent the upper tier of typical cost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in constructing a carport pad? Construction typically includes site preparation, leveling the ground, and pouring a concrete slab designed to support a carport structure safely and durably.
Are there different types of materials used for carport pads? Yes, common options include concrete, asphalt, and gravel, each offering different benefits depending on the desired durability and appearance.
Can local contractors customize a carport pad for specific vehicle sizes? Many service providers can design and build pads tailored to accommodate various vehicle dimensions and parking needs.
What factors influence the suitability of a location for a carport pad? Factors such as soil stability, drainage, and available space are considered to ensure proper installation and longevity of the pad.
